IP查询
查询
你查询的IP:[117.60.162.109] 地理位置:中国–江苏–苏州电信
最新查询
119.57.65.12
211.136.195.3
202.93.142.130
210.78.62.133
120.94.14.121
120.32.149.117
221.176.245.183
218.96.226.255
220.154.154.39
117.60.162.109
119.42.224.180
203.100.96.250
221.192.130.128
202.38.128.28
122.200.64.106
202.38.158.251
202.160.176.59
59.155.108.74
119.254.194.119
202.43.144.120
222.32.156.190
202.92.252.41
124.28.192.84
221.196.82.190
210.14.112.83
203.79.174.0
117.8.166.153
210.79.224.184
117.128.103.17
116.204.180.219
118.180.163.237